For more details&nbsp;about&nbsp;how to register in your first year engineering \u201cblock\u201d of courses, please follow the instructions posted&nbsp;<a href=\"https:\/\/carleton.ca\/engineering-design\/current-students\/undergrad-academic-support\/first-year-registration\/\">here<\/a>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 id=\"first-year-core-engineering-courses\" class=\"wp-block-heading\">First Year Core Engineering Courses<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The Engineering Core (ECOR) curriculum includes four courses,&nbsp;all designed to teach you introductory concepts across the engineering disciplines. These courses include real-world applications as well as project-based coursework which provides you with an opportunity for you to apply what you learn.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Each ECOR course will have three hours of lecture and three hours of lab per week.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ong class=\"myprefix-text-bold\"><strong>ECOR 1031 \u2013 Programmin<\/strong>g and Data Management<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Software development as an engineering discipline, modern programming language. Syntax and semantics. Tracing and visualizing program execution. Style and documentation. Testing and debugging. Binary number system. Container data types for data management. Introduction to designing and implementing numerical algorithms. Modules. Data files. Incremental, iterative development.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ong class=\"myprefix-text-bold\"><strong>ECOR 1032 \u2013 Circuits<\/strong> and Mechatronics<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Electrical circuit fundamentals: resistance, capacitance, inductance, voltage and current sources, Ohm\u2019s law, nodal analysis, mesh analysis, source transformation, superposition. Components for mechatronics: filters, operational amplifiers, digital logic gates and combinatorial circuits, analog to digital converters, sensors, actuators, simple control schemes. Project in microcontroller-embedded mechatronic system.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>ECOR 1033 \u2013 Statics<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Force vectors, Dot product. Forces components and resultants. Particle equilibrium. Moments. Cross product. 2D Truss analysis. Centre of gravity and centroids. Rigid body equilibrium. 2D Frames and machines. Internal loads at a point.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>ECOR 1034 \u2013 Dynamics<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Kinematics and Kinetics of a particle. Position velocity and acceleration using cartesian path and polar coordinates. Force and Acceleration. Mechanical work and energy conservation of energy. Principle of impulse and momentum, conservation of momentum. Systems of particles. Harmonic motion. Design Project on Projectile motion.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>ECOR 1055, 1056, and 1057<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Three non-credit courses introducing you to the disciplines in engineering and the professional standards expected of engineering students and professionals. These courses are pass\/fail (SAT or UNS) grade.<br> ECOR 1055 (Fall term) will have scheduled lectures designed specifically for your program of study.<br> ECOR 1056 (Winter term) and ECOR 1057 (Fall term) are both online asynchronous courses with no meeting times.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 id=\"non-engineering-first-year-courses\" class=\"wp-block-heading\">Non-Engineering First Year Courses<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Based on your program you will also have non-engineering courses.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/calendar.carleton.ca\/undergrad\/courses\/CHEM\/\">Chemistry<\/a>\u00a0(CHEM 1101, or CHEM 1001 and 1002) <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/calendar.carleton.ca\/undergrad\/courses\/PHYS\/\">Physics<\/a>\u00a0(PHYS 1004, or PHYS 1001 and 1002) <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/calendar.carleton.ca\/undergrad\/courses\/MATH\/\">Mathematics<\/a>\u00a0(MATH 1004 and MATH 1104) <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/carleton.ca\/engineering-design\/current-students\/undergrad-academic-support\/electives-for-beng-programs\/\">Electives<\/a> may be required for some programs.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>In first year, students from all Bachelor of Engineering programs complete the same engineering \u201ccore\u201d courses with some variation in non-Engineering courses, based on program.&nbsp;To see what your&nbsp;course-load&nbsp;will be in first year, please reference your&nbsp;program progression map&nbsp;(select \u201c202530\u201d map).
